Apple And Pear Gratin – a delicious recipe with eggs, egg yolks, sugar, dark rum, vanilla extract, flour. Easy to follow and perfect for any occasion.
Serves 4

1
Preheat oven to 325. Butter the sides and bottom of a 9-inch baking dish that is at least 2 inches deep, or a 9-inch springform pan.
2
Put the eggs and egg yolks and the sugar in the bowl of a mixer. Beat at a high speed till you see pale yellow ribbons form.
3
Mix in the rum and vanilla. Add the flour and mix well. Transfer to a mixing bowl.
4
In a clean mixing bowl, whip the heavy cream to firm peaks, then fold it carefully into the egg mixture with a rubber spatula. Pour the batter into the buttered dish.
5
Peel and core the apple and pear and slice them crosswise into thin half moons. Arrange over the batter in the baking dish, alternating the apple and pear slices.
6
Do not be concerned if they sink into the mixture - they will all eventually be embedded in it.
7
Place in the preheated oven and bke till the top has turned golden brown, about 45 minutes.
8
Serve warm or chilled.
